Establishing Your Spending plan
Establishing a budget plan is an important very first step in any type of washroom redesigning project. It lays the groundwork for decision-making and assists house owners prioritize their objectives. The budget plan must incorporate all expected expenses, consisting of materials, labor, components, and unforeseen costs. A detailed failure can avoid overspending and guarantee the task stays financially practical.
Homeowners ought to look into typical prices for various products and solutions to develop a reasonable budget. Contrasting quotes from specialists can additionally provide insights right into labor expenditures. It is vital to allot a contingency fund of about 10-20% of the total budget plan to fit unexpected costs that might emerge during the restoration procedure.
Furthermore, thinking about funding alternatives can help manage expenses efficiently. By plainly defining a budget upfront, homeowners can navigate the remodeling journey with self-confidence, making informed options that line up with their monetary capacities while accomplishing their desired washroom transformation.
Picking the Right Layout
Choosing the appropriate design is necessary for taking full advantage of both capability and aesthetic appeal in a restroom remodel. House owners must think about the available room and how different aspects will stream with each other. Usual layouts consist of the conventional three-fixture layout-- sink, shower, and toilet or bathtub-- along with more modern open principles that boost ease of access.
In smaller washrooms, a small layout can develop a sense of space, utilizing edge sinks and wall-mounted bathrooms. For bigger spaces, double vanities and different shower and bathtub areas can improve convenience and convenience.
Access is another essential element; guaranteeing ample space for movement can accommodate various needs. Furthermore, taking into consideration all-natural light and ventilation can significantly impact the total environment. Selecting Top Quality Products
When beginning on a bathroom remodel, the selection of products plays a crucial role in figuring out both the resilience and visual appeal of the room. Top notch materials not just improve the visual element however also assure longevity and simplicity of upkeep. For example, choosing porcelain or ceramic tiles can give a trendy and water resistant remedy for flooring and wall surfaces, while natural stone offers an extravagant touch.
Furthermore, choosing components made from long lasting metals, such as stainless-steel or brass, can withstand moisture and withstand rust. Kitchen counters made from granite or quartz are also recommended for their strength and range of layout choices. It is very important to take into account green products too, which are progressively prominent for their sustainability and health benefits. Ultimately, purchasing high quality products is vital for creating a shower room that stays practical and attractive for years ahead.
Preparation for Lights
Quality materials set the foundation for a successful restroom remodel, however lighting is similarly crucial for improving the general environment and capability of the room. A well-planned illumination scheme can change a bathroom from ordinary to welcoming. This consists of a mix of ambient, task, and accent lighting to accommodate numerous demands.
Strategically put above components give basic lighting, while wall surface sconces near mirrors deal focused light for brushing jobs. Dimmer switches can additionally boost adaptability, enabling individuals to adjust illumination according to the time of day or mood.
All-natural light needs to not be neglected; larger windows or skylights can produce an extra open feel and reduce reliance on man-made illumination. Picking energy-efficient LED bulbs not only saves on power expenses yet also ensures long life. Eventually, thoughtful lighting selections contribute greatly to the comfort and utility of a remodeled washroom, making it a room that meets both useful and visual demands.

Integrating Storage Space Solutions
Washrooms commonly have actually limited room, integrating effective storage services can significantly boost both organization and performance. House owners need to take into consideration various alternatives to optimize storage space without giving up style. Wall-mounted shelves can give obtainable room for toiletries and decorative things, while closets under sinks can conceal cleaning products and personal care products.
Integrating built-in specific niches in shower areas uses a cool remedy for saving shampoos and soaps, keeping them organized and within reach. In addition, making use of vertical space by setting up high closets or racks can assist to maximize storage in smaller sized shower rooms.
Mirrored cupboards are another functional option, serving a twin objective of representation and hidden storage. Baskets and ornamental containers can be used to maintain smaller items arranged while contributing to the total visual. By thoughtfully incorporating these storage space options, property owners can enjoy a more useful and structured washroom atmosphere.

Electric Code Conformity
Ensuring conformity with electrical codes is necessary for a practical and risk-free shower room remodel, as improper electrical wiring can cause hazards and expensive modifications. It is important to acquaint oneself with regional electric guidelines, which may dictate the kinds of fixtures and circuits enabled in wet areas. Correct grounding, circuit protection, and making use of GFCI (Ground Fault Circuit Interrupter) electrical outlets are often mandated to stop electrical shock. Furthermore, the positioning of outlets need to be purposefully prepared to avoid water direct exposure. Home owners need to additionally take into consideration the tons needs for new illumination or burner to guarantee the existing electrical system can suit them without overwhelming. Complying with these codes not just enhances safety and security however also adds to the total top quality of the remodel.

Often Asked Concerns
How much time Does a Typical Washroom Remodel Take?
A common washroom remodel typically takes between four to six weeks, depending upon the job's intricacy, the dimension of the space, and the schedule of products. Unanticipated delays may expand the timeline beyond first price quotes.
What Allows Are Required for Bathroom Renovation?
When redesigning a restroom, numerous permits may be required, consisting of electric, pipes, and general building permits. Regulations can differ by place, so speaking with neighborhood authorities warranties compliance with codes and safety standards throughout the job.

Just How Can I Reduce Dirt Throughout Remodellings?
To decrease dust throughout renovations, she suggested sealing off the job area with plastic sheets, using a vacuum outfitted with a HEPA filter, and often moistening surface areas to stop dust from becoming air-borne.
Exist Eco-Friendly Options for Restroom Fixtures?
Environmentally friendly alternatives for restroom components include low-flow toilets, water-efficient faucets, and energy-saving illumination. These options not only lower water and energy intake yet likewise add to an extra ecologically pleasant and sustainable home setting.
